Online Energy Inc. (the "Company or Online") (TSX VENTURE:ONL) announces the filing of its unaudited interim financial statements and related MD&A for the three and six months ended June 30, 2011 (collectively, the "Financial Statements"). Selected financial and operational information is outlined below and should be read in conjunction with the Financial Statements. The Financial Statements are available on the SEDAR website at www.sedar.com and on the Company's website at www.onln.ca. The majority of these funds will be directed towards ongoing activities in the greater Paddle River area. -- Acquired producing oil and gas assets in the Paddle River area of west- central Alberta for cash consideration of approximately $1.0 million with an effective date of May 1, 2011 (the "Paddle River Acquisition"). In accordance with National Instrument 51-101 - Standards of Disclosure for Oil and Gas Activities ("NI 51-101"), McDaniel & Associates Consultants Ltd. ("McDaniel") prepared a report dated August 23, 2011, and effective December 31, 2010, evaluating the crude oil, natural gas liquids and natural gas reserves attributable to the assets (the "Paddle River Report"). Based on the Paddle River Report, the total proven plus probable reserves associated with the assets were 119,700 boe with a net present value before tax of $1,578,700 discounted at 10% per annum. The Paddle River Acquisition included production of approximately 28 boe/d (46% oil and liquids), excluding production associated with two acquired gas wells which were considered non-economic at the time of the acquisition and anticipated to be shut-in. The operations have subsequently been optimized at the two well sites and current production associated with these two gas wells is approximately 30 boe/d (20% oil and liquids). The Paddle River Acquisition also included 12.25 sections of land with a 64% average working interest, 2,508 net acres of undeveloped land, a 20% working interest in the vertically developed Paddle River Ostracod A & C Oil Pools and 100% and 96.5% working interests, respectively, in 2 vertically developed Notikewin liquids- rich gas pools. -- Re-activated a Nordegg oil well (100% working interest) in the Paddle River area of central Alberta. This well went on-stream on May 21, 2011 and is currently producing at a stabilized rate of approximately 20 to 30 boe/d. This was the first of a series of re-activations, re-entries and re- completions that the Company plans to execute to supplement its current production base and reserves. -- Acquired 8,700 acres of undeveloped land at Crown land sales in the greater Paddle River area for $550,000 at an average cost of $63 per acre. -- Made significant progress assembling a solid platform for future growth in production focused in the greater Paddle River area. The Company controls approximately 37,000 net acres of undeveloped land in this area and continues to accumulate assets through Crown land sales and third- party acquisitions. -- Exited Q2 - 2011 with $8.5 million of working capital and no debt. Third Quarter Activities and Outlook -- Increased the Company's working interests in certain operated producing natural gas assets in the Leaman and Niton areas of west-central Alberta for aggregate consideration of $520,000 plus a 5% gross overriding royalty on the properties acquired in the Niton area (the "Leaman and Niton Acquisitions"). The effective dates of the Leaman and Niton acquisitions were June 1, 2011 and July 1, 2011, respectively. In accordance with NI 51-101, McDaniel prepared separate reports dated August 23, 2011, and effective December 31, 2010, evaluating the crude oil, natural gas liquids and natural gas reserves attributable to the Leaman and Niton assets (the "Leaman and Niton Reports"). Based on the Leaman and Niton Reports, the total proven plus probable reserves associated with the assets are 100,000 boe with a net present value before tax of $911,200 discounted at 10% per annum. The Leaman and Niton Acquisitions included production of 26 boe/d (20% liquids), 7.25 sections of land with a 42.5% average working interest, 968 net acres of undeveloped land, an average 35.8% working interest in three Online operated vertical producing Notikewin liquids-rich gas wells at Niton and a 49.2% working interest in an Online operated producing Glauconitic liquids-rich gas well at Leaman. -- Continuing to prepare for the drilling of horizontal multi-frac wells at Paddle River and Niton, targeting Ostracod oil and Notikewin liquids- rich gas, respectively. Drilling of the initial well at Paddle River is expected to commence subsequent to ground conditions drying-out to allow for the construction of the drilling pad. -- In early August corporate production had increased to approximately 400 boe/d. Subsequently, all of Online's Niton production of approximately 60 boe/d was shut-in due to pipeline maintenance work. This curtailment is expected to last until the end of September. As a result, the Company estimates third quarter production to average 350 boe/d. Barrels of oil equivalent (boe) may be misleading, particularly if used in isolation. A boe conversion ratio of six thousand cubic feet (mcf) of natural gas to one barrel (bbl) of oil is based on an energy conversion method primarily applicable at the burner tip and is not intended to represent a value equivalency at the wellhead. All boe conversions in this press release are derived by converting natural gas to oil in the ratio of six thousand cubic feet of natural gas to one barrel of oil.
